    Study confirms that different Instacart shoppers who picked the same item from the same store at the same time have been charged different prices.

    https://www.nytimes.com/2025/12/09/business/instacart-algorithmic-pricing.html?unlocked_article_code=1.7U8.ID3Z.eW_vHBG0G4lS

    Instacart says the stores are running pricing experiments. Some stores denied this. Other stores stayed mum.
